在2023年,随着人工智能技术的飞速发展,开源大模型在各个领域中的应用越来越广泛。然而,这也给网络安全带来了新的挑战。本文将探讨开源大模型在信息安全方面的应用,以及如何应对这些挑战。
开源大模型在信息安全中的应用
1. 漏洞挖掘与修复
开源大模型在网络安全领域的一个重要作用是进行漏洞挖掘。通过分析大量的代码和文档,开源大模型可以发现潜在的安全漏洞,帮助开发者及时修复。
# 示例:使用开源大模型进行代码漏洞挖掘
def find_vulnerabilities(code):
# 假设这是一个用于挖掘代码漏洞的函数
vulnerabilities = []
# ...(此处省略具体实现)
return vulnerabilities
# 示例代码
code = "def vulnerable_function():\n return user_input"
vulnerabilities = find_vulnerabilities(code)
print(vulnerabilities)
2. 安全风险评估
开源大模型还可以用于安全风险评估。通过对历史数据进行分析,开源大模型可以预测未来可能出现的网络安全事件,帮助企业和组织提前做好准备。
3. 安全防护
开源大模型在安全防护方面也有一定的作用。例如,可以利用开源大模型进行入侵检测,及时发现并阻止恶意攻击。
开源大模型带来的网络安全挑战
1. 数据泄露风险
开源大模型在训练过程中需要大量的数据,这些数据可能包含敏感信息。如果数据泄露,将对信息安全造成严重威胁。
2. 模型攻击
攻击者可以利用开源大模型的漏洞进行攻击,例如通过输入特定的数据来误导模型,使其做出错误判断。
3. 模型滥用
开源大模型可能被用于恶意目的,例如生成虚假信息、进行网络诈骗等。
应对开源大模型带来的网络安全挑战
1. 加强数据安全
企业和组织应加强数据安全管理,确保开源大模型训练过程中涉及的数据安全。
2. 提高模型安全性
开发者和研究人员应不断改进开源大模型的安全性,降低模型攻击的可能性。
3. 监管与规范
政府和企业应加强对开源大模型的应用监管,制定相关规范,防止模型滥用。
总之,开源大模型在信息安全领域具有巨大的潜力,但同时也面临着诸多挑战。只有通过不断努力,才能更好地利用开源大模型,守护信息安全。
